Genmo vs Qodo
Qodo uniquely has 18 features · Genmo uniquely has 3 features.
| Genmo | Qodo | |
|---|---|---|
| Company | ||
| Founded | 2022 | 2023 |
| HQ | San Francisco, USA | Tel Aviv, Israel |
| AI model | Mochi 1 (open-source) | Proprietary multi-agent (context engine) |
| User base | — | 886K+ (installs/users per homepage stats) |
| Platforms | Web, Open Source (self-hosted via GitHub/ComfyUI) | Web, VS Code (IDE), JetBrains IDEs, CLI, GitHub, GitLab, Gerrit (Enterprise) |
| Languages | English only | 25+ |
| Pricing | ||
| Free plan | Yes | No — 14-day free trial only; open source projects can apply for free access |
| Free trial | Yes (50 credits/month on free tier) | Yes — 14 days, no credit card required |
| Starting price | Free or $10/mo (Lite plan) | $0.012/credit (Pro Team, credit packs from 2,500 credits) |
| Enterprise | — | Custom pricing — book a demo |
| All plans | Lite$10/monthStandard$30/month | Pro Team – 2,500 credits$30/mo (approx. $0.012/credit × 2,500)Pro Team – 5,000 credits$60/mo (approx. $0.012/credit × 5,000)Pro Team – 20,000 credits$240/mo (approx. $0.012/credit × 20,000)EnterpriseCustom |
| Positioning | ||
| Best for | Developers, researchers, and creative professionals exploring open-source AI video generation | Engineering teams seeking AI-powered code review, governance, and standards enforcement at scale |
| Differentiator | Genmo offers a cutting-edge open-source text-to-video model (Mochi 1) that users can download, run locally, and customize, setting it apart from closed-source AI video tools. | Qodo combines a living rules system with multi-agent, full-codebase-context PR review and a governance portal, enabling engineering teams to enforce deterministic, self-learning coding standards across every repo, team, and AI agent. |
| Competitors | Runway ML, Pika Labs, Kling AI, Sora, Luma Dream Machine | CodeRabbit, GitHub Copilot, Sourcegraph Cody, Cursor, Tabnine, SonarQube |
